资源描述:
《基于web的学校网站设计与实现大学学位论文.doc》由会员上传分享,免费在线阅读,更多相关内容在学术论文-天天文库。
1、摘要基于WEB的学校网站的建设是一个庞大的系统工程,它的投入大,技术含量高,软硬件更新快,对教师群体的信息技术要求非常高,面对基于WEB的学校网站这一新生事物,我们举步唯艰。但是也应该看到基于WEB的学校网站建成后对我们的各项工作带来的好处。因此开发建设基于WEB的学校网站是非常有必要的。根据系统所需功能,决定以Windows2005server为开发平台,采用SQLserver2005做后台数据库,选择功能强大的eclipse为开发工具,利用软件工程思想和方法,总体上用结构化生命周期法进行系统分析和设计,采用快速原型法来实现系统。本系统界面友好,与
2、目前市场上的主流网站大体一致,并且操作比较简单,使用方式和微软各种软件(Windows、Office)基本相同,减少了用户学习、使用本系统的额外负担。本文通过系统概述、需求分析、系统总体设计、系统详细设计、系统测试等五章,详细的说明了系统的开发过程,最后并对整个开发过程进行了总结。关键词:基于WEB的学校网站开发平台javaStrutsABSTRACTWEB-basedwebsitebuildingisahugeproject,itsinvestmentinhightechnologycontent,hardwareandsoftwareupdate
3、sfaster,andITrequirementsforteachersgroupsisveryhigh,inthefaceofthisnewthingoftheWEB-basedwebsite,usitsdifficult.ButshouldalsoseethebenefitsofWEB-basedschoolsiteafterthecompletionofourwork.DevelopmentandconstructionofschoolsbasedontheWEBsiteisverynecessary.Accordingtotherequire
4、dfunction,decidedtoWindows2000serverasadevelopmentplatform,usingSQLserver2000todotheback-enddatabase,powerfuleclipsefordevelopmenttools,theuseoftheideasandmethodsofsoftwareengineering,structuredlifecycleapproachtosystemsanalysisingeneralanddesign,rapidprototypingsystem.Thesyste
5、minterfaceisfriendly,broadlyconsistentwiththemainstreamgamesoftwareonthemarkettoday,andtheoperationmoresimple,useavarietyofMicrosoftsoftware(Windows,Office)isbasicallythesame,toreducetheuserlearningtousetheadditionalburdenofthisgamesystem.Throughthesystemoverview,systemanalysis
6、,systemdesign,systemimplementation,thedevelopmentofsummarychapters,adetaileddescriptionofthesystemdevelopmentprocess,andlastthroughoutthedevelopmentprocessaresummarized.Keywords:WEB-basedschoolsitedevelopmentplatformthejavatheStruts目录1前言11.1开发背景11.2选题意义21.3系统概述41.4运行环境42系统设计相关原
7、理52.1Dreamweaver技术简介52.2B/S架构简介62.3Struts框架简介62.4SQLSERVER2000介绍73需求分析83.1系统需要解决的主要问题83.2系统应具备的具体功能84系统总体设计104.1基本简介104.2系统总体结构104.3详细设计104.3.1系统具体结构图114.3.2系统数据库逻辑设计124.3.3系统数据库概念设计144.3.4系统数据库物理设计144.3.5功能模块详细设计174.3.4基于WEB的学校网站流程图设计195详细设计215.1进入系统界面215.2登录界面225.3校园概况界面235.4
8、进入后台界面245.5课件管理界面255.6管理机构管理界面276系统测试286.1系统测试概述286.2系